Saint Edward, Saint Edward's, St. Edward and St. Edward's are names used by a number of places and institutions.

People

* Saint Edward the Confessor (1004 - 1066), canonised 1161, feast day 13 October
* Saint Edward the Martyr (c. 962 - 978/979), canonised 1001, feast day 18 March
